Integrate[z^3 Cos[b z] SinIntegral[a z], z] ==
(-(1/(4 b^4)))
(I ((-6 (a^2 - b^2)^3 (ExpIntegralEi[(-I) (a - b) z] -
ExpIntegralEi[I (a - b) z] + ExpIntegralEi[(-I) (a + b) z] -
ExpIntegralEi[I (a + b) z]) + 4 I b^2 Cos[b z]
(a (3 a^4 - 10 a^2 b^2 + 7 b^4) z Cos[a z] -
(-3 a^4 + 6 a^2 b^2 - 11 b^4 + b^2 (a^2 - b^2)^2 z^2) Sin[a z]) +
4 I b (a (-2 (3 a^4 - 8 a^2 b^2 + 9 b^4) + b^2 (a^2 - b^2)^2 z^2)
Cos[a z] + b^2 (a^4 - 6 a^2 b^2 + 5 b^4) z Sin[a z]) Sin[b z])/
((a - b)^3 (a + b)^3) - 2 I (Gamma[4, (-I) b z] + Gamma[4, I b z])
SinIntegral[a z]))
